: These are powerful, free, open-source command-line utilities. TestDisk is specifically designed to recover lost partitions and repair boot sectors, while PhotoRec scans raw sectors to recover files even if the file system is destroyed.

What is JBOD and Why Does It Fail?
A JBOD (Just a Bunch of Disks) architecture combines multiple physical hard drives into a single logical volume. Unlike RAID configurations, JBOD does not offer data redundancy or performance striping. If a single drive within a JBOD array fails, or if the file system corrupts, you risk losing the data across the entire span. When a JBOD array goes raw, drops offline,
